Transaction

c893fa68418d48953f7b526c7e2b3defef4e832d29c80fb21b66bd0053768d7e
404,733 confirmations
Timestamp
1533850281
Block535,985
Fee8,400 sats
Fee rate50 sats/vB
view on mempool.space

Inputs & Outputs